Hi Geri! funnily enough I tried them for the first time this week. I avoided the zero ones as others said how awful they smelled but these we OK. No need to rinse them, although I did, just pop them in a pan, I fried mine in butter with onion and mushrooms and they were rather nice. They are not quite as nice as the real deal but if, like me, you are trying to cut back on carbs then they are are a very acceptable alternative.
